When you call for a quote, the final number depends on a few specific factors. First, we need to know the extent of the damage—is it a simple spring replacement or a full door replacement? The materials you choose, like steel versus wood, and the complexity of the hardware or opener system, will also shift the total. If parts are specialized or if the track needs significant realignment, that impacts labor hours. We evaluate your specific setup to provide an accurate estimate. The most frequent garage door repairs involve broken springs, which are under significant tension and can snap over time.
